首页 >> 日常问答 >

vlookup函数用法

2025-08-28 05:24:25

问题描述:

vlookup函数用法,急!求解答,求不鸽我!

最佳答案

推荐答案

2025-08-28 05:24:25

vlookup函数用法】VLOOKUP 是 Excel 中非常常用的一个函数,主要用于在表格中查找某个值,并返回与该值相关的信息。它在数据处理、信息匹配等场景中发挥着重要作用。以下是 VLOOKUP 函数的基本用法总结。

一、VLOOKUP 函数简介

参数名称 说明
lookup_value 要查找的值,可以是单元格引用或直接输入的数值/文本
table_array 查找范围,即包含数据的区域,通常为一个表格
col_index_num 返回的数据在查找范围中的列号(从左到右数)
[range_lookup] 可选参数,TRUE 表示近似匹配,FALSE 表示精确匹配

二、VLOOKUP 函数语法

```excel

=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])

```

- lookup_value:要查找的值。

- table_array:查找的数据范围,必须包含 lookup_value 所在的列。

- col_index_num:需要返回的数据在 table_array 中的列号。

- [range_lookup]:可选参数,默认为 TRUE(近似匹配),建议使用 FALSE(精确匹配)以避免错误。

三、VLOOKUP 使用示例

假设有一个员工信息表如下:

员工编号 姓名 部门 工资
1001 张三 技术部 8000
1002 李四 财务部 7500
1003 王五 销售部 6500

示例 1:根据员工编号查找姓名

公式:

```excel

=VLOOKUP(A2, A2:D4, 2, FALSE)

```

结果:张三

示例 2:根据员工编号查找工资

公式:

```excel

=VLOOKUP(A2, A2:D4, 4, FALSE)

```

结果:8000

四、注意事项

注意事项 说明
查找值必须在 table_array 的第一列 否则无法正确查找
列号从 1 开始计数 第一列是 1,第二列是 2,依此类推
使用 FALSE 进行精确匹配更安全 避免因数据排序问题导致错误结果
表格区域应固定 使用绝对引用(如 $A$2:$D$4)防止拖动公式时范围变化

五、常见错误及解决方法

错误代码 说明 解决方法
N/A 没有找到匹配项 检查查找值是否在 table_array 中,或是否拼写错误
REF! 列号超出范围 检查 col_index_num 是否超过 table_array 的列数
VALUE! 参数类型错误 确保所有参数都是有效的单元格引用或数值

通过掌握 VLOOKUP 函数的基本用法和注意事项,可以大幅提升 Excel 数据处理的效率。在实际应用中,建议结合 IFERROR 函数来增强公式的稳定性。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章